Mission

The Woodstock Housing Committee was formed in 2019 to support the 2018 Woodstock Comprehensive Plan's mission to balance inclusiveness, community values, and environmental preservation while promoting sustainable growth.

The Housing Committee, in response to demographic studies that identify severe long-term housing shortages, will identify and recommend sustainable and affordable housing options to the Town Board.

The Housing Committee meets the second Thursday of each month.

Addressing the Challenges Communities Face to Create Housing

On January 21, 2026, the Housing Committee hosted this webinar discussing creating housing that is affordable and that works with the character of rural communities, which can be a complicated puzzle. In this webinar, architects, community planners, lenders, and developers discuss how development can be planned to fit into towns like Woodstock. Topics include financial, sustainability, zoning, and design issues, as they envision housing that will fill the needs of individual communities.
